将实时网站从一台服务器迁移到另一台服务器的完整步骤列表

时间:2010-11-05 17:26:19

标签: mysql apache web migration

我正准备推出现有网站的新版本。新站点将位于使用LAMP设置的完全独立的服务器上。这是我的计划:

  1. 在新服务器上设置新网站
  2. 将用户生成的内容转发给新服务器
  3. 取下旧网站
  4. 拍摄旧MySQL数据库的快照并将其加载到新服务器上
  5. 再次使用用户生成的内容
  6. 建立新网站
  7. 将DNS指向新服务器
  8. 我忘了什么吗?有没有更好的方法来避免停机(或最小化)?

    我故意没有提供有关我的具体设置的许多细节,因为我想要一个相当通用的步骤列表,大多数迁移都可以遵循这些步骤。如果这不起作用或者您需要了解详细信息以提供更好的答案,我将很乐意添加它们。

1 个答案:

答案 0 :(得分:1)

如果你知道它只需要几个小时,我会首先指出DNS,因为它可能需要6个多小时才能传播。您始终可以将工作站上的主机文件更改为同时指向新的IP地址。

除此之外,我无法想到其他任何事情。

你怎么搬服务器?你的空间用光了吗?